1. A computer-implemented method for performing quality review of analysis of biological tissue, the method comprising:

  • rendering a graphical user interface on a visual display device;

    rendering, on the graphical user interface, a field of view selection component allowing a user to select a field of view from a data set comprising tissue profile data including multiplexed biomarker images capturing expression of a plurality of biomarkers in a plurality of fields of view of biological tissue, the field of view selection component allowing the user to configure a color and/or a transparency of a representation on the graphical user interface of biological tissue corresponding to a selected field of view;

    in response to user input selecting a field of view corresponding to a biological tissue at the field of view selection component, rendering, on the graphical user interface, a first image of the selected field of view corresponding to the biological tissue;

    rendering, on the graphical user interface, a morphological analysis selection component allowing a user to select a morphological analysis of multiplexed biomarker image data corresponding to the selected field of view, the morphological analysis selection component allowing the user to configure a color and/or a transparency of a representation of a result of a selected morphological analysis;

    in response to user input selecting a first morphological analysis at the morphological analysis selection component, overlaying, on the first image of the biological tissue, a representation of a first result of the selected first morphological analysis, the first result of the first morphological analysis indicating one or more morphological features of interest in the first image, wherein the first image of the biological tissue and the representation of the first result are displayed in a visually distinguishable manner; and

    rendering, on the graphical user interface, a quality review selection component allowing the user to select a quality review score based on a comparison between the first image and the representation of the first result of the first morphological analysis rendered on the graphical user interface.
